Mumie, also known as salajit, shilajatu, moomiyo, or mummiyo, is formed as a pale brown to blackish-brown exudation a multicomponent naturally occurring mineral of variable consistencies, derived from rocks of diverse structures at altitudes approximately 1 and 5 km (1). Molecularly, mumie consists mainly of humic substances, which are the result of degradation of plants by several microorganisms, especially fungi (2). It is generally stated that during the hot summer months (May-July), mumie flows through cracks and spreads over the rock surface. This mineral of variable consistency is considered to be composed of different materials such as fossilized marine invertebrates, resins, and plants. But its composition varies widely, and its exact origin is still a matter of debate (1, 3, 4). Mumie, a paleo-humus, is an unusual and intriguing medicinal substance. Mumie is located in different mountain regions of the world (1, 4, 5). Mumie is referred to as rasayana in Ayurveda and is considered to prevent ailments and improve the quality of life.
